Mountain biking around Éguilly offers a variety of routes through the French countryside. The terrain features a mix of open landscapes, forested sections, and paths alongside the Burgundy Canal. Riders can expect to encounter historic castles and scenic lake views, providing diverse backdrops for mountain biking. The region's elevation changes are generally moderate, making it accessible for various skill levels.

Panthier Lake (or Panthier Reservoir) is a 130 ha lake in Côte d'Or (Burgundy, administrative region Bourgogne-Franche-Comté) located in the communes of Vandenesse-en-Auxois, Créancey and Commarin. It is the largest lake in Côte-d'Or and one of the five reservoirs created to supply the Burgundy Canal. It is also a bird sanctuary and is listed in the general inventory of historical heritage.

The mountain bike trails around Éguilly are generally accessible, with a good mix of easy and moderate routes. There are no difficult-rated trails, making the area suitable for a wide range of riders. You'll find 8 easy routes and 5 moderate routes to explore.
Yes, Éguilly offers several family-friendly mountain bike trails, primarily those rated as 'easy'. These routes often feature gentler terrain and scenic views. An excellent option is the Saint-Thibault – Éguilly Castle loop from Pouilly-en-Auxois, which is an easy 18.5-mile (29.8 km) path winding through varied landscapes.
Mountain biking in Éguilly offers diverse landscapes, including open countryside, forested sections, and paths running alongside the historic Burgundy Canal. You'll also encounter scenic lake views and historic castles, providing a rich backdrop for your ride.
Many of the mountain bike routes around Éguilly are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ish in the same location. Examples include the popular Les Roches de Beaume – Éguilly Castle loop from Grosbois-en-Montagne and the View of the castle – Lake Panthier loop from Pouilly-en-Auxois.
The trails often pass by significant local attractions. You can see the historic Éguilly Castle, ride alongside the Canal de Bourgogne, or visit the Saint-Thibault historical site. Some routes also offer views of Lake Panthier.
The duration of mountain bike trails in Éguilly varies depending on the route and your pace. For instance, the Les Roches de Beaume – Éguilly Castle loop is typically completed in about 2 hours 22 minutes, while the Burgundy Canal – Grand-Pré Lock loop takes around 1 hour 47 minutes.
The mountain bike trails in Éguilly are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an average rating of 4.3 stars from over 10 reviews. Riders often praise the scenic views, the mix of terrain, and the opportunity to explore historic sites like Éguilly Castle.
Yes, several trails provide excellent views of Éguilly Castle. The View of the castle – Lake Panthier loop from Pouilly-en-Auxois is specifically named for its castle views, and the Éguilly Castle – Château d'Éguilly loop also features the castle prominently.
The region's moderate climate generally makes spring and autumn ideal for mountain biking in Éguilly, offering pleasant temperatures and vibrant scenery. Summer can also be enjoyable, though it's advisable to ride earlier in the morning or later in the afternoon to avoid the midday heat. Winter conditions can vary, so checking local weather forecasts is recommended.
Yes, you can find mountain bike routes that run alongside the historic Burgundy Canal. The Burgundy Canal – Grand-Pré Lock loop from Pouilly-en-Auxois is a great option for experiencing the canal's tranquil paths and locks.
There are 13 mountain bike trails available for exploration in the Éguilly area, offering a variety of distances and difficulty levels.
